I got a warm welcome and my room was ready with a comfy bed on arrival. The gym facility was excellent. The lobby and common areas looked fresh and tidy with adequate Internet connection available.
The hotel is located literally within the shopping area and therefore has a lot options for food and entertainment.
The only downside I experienced was a lack of complimentary water in the room.

My stay at the hotel itself was fine — the rooms were decent and service during the stay was acceptable. Unfortunately, the experience after checking out completely changed my impression of this hotel.
I accidentally left two brand new clothing items with the tags still on in the room: a pair of Steve Madden jeans and Fabletics leggings. I called the hotel the very next day to report the items and asked if housekeeping could check the room. The clothes were left under the sink next to the hair dryer — the same space where towels are stored — so this is not an area that could easily be overlooked while cleaning.
I called multiple times and spoke with several employees. Each time I was asked to leave my phone number and was told someone would follow up. No one ever did. I never received a call back, an update, or any attempt to resolve the issue.
At this point, I’m out two brand new items and extremely disappointed with the lack of accountability and follow-through. Losing items happens, but the complete absence of communication and effort from staff to even investigate the situation is unacceptable.
If management values customer service, this is something that needs to be addressed.

The hotel was nice and clean, and the location was ideal, but the room experience was awful. The air conditioner was comically loud when we turned it down for bed. It sounded like there we had a commercial generator running in our room, my ear plugs couldn't even drown out the noise. There was also a bright light that occasionally went off during the night, we still don't know what it was. To spend ~$175 for a single night and have that terrible experience that prevented us from getting sleep, I'm beyond frustrated and disappointed.
